AI Summary
This Resolution formally requests the Auditor, an independent government official responsible for reviewing government programs, to conduct a performance audit of the Driver Education Program. This program is jointly managed by the Department of Transportation, which sets the overall framework, and the Department of Education, which offers courses in public schools. The audit is prompted by concerns that the program has faced challenges, including a backlog of students and limited class availability, particularly for residents on neighbor islands, exacerbated by the COVID-19 pandemic and its impact on in-person instruction. The Auditor is specifically asked to examine the program's administration, policies, and procedures, and to assess whether its activities are being carried out effectively, efficiently, economically, ethically, and equitably, with a report of findings and recommendations to be submitted to the Legislature.
